description In the second half of the 70’s, France has become the country of asylum of the largest group of Brazilian opponents to the military regime (1964-1985). Exile has been the occasion of important political mobilizations, which had to position themselves between denunciation of dictatorship and the pursuit of the revolutionary struggle, unity and fragmentation, quest for diverse sustains or for politically close partners. Those choices and the presence in France (which offers liberty of action, but also specific contraints) lead to wonder whether if an «exile political action» exists, in the Brazilian case.
